Step-by-Step SolutionStep 1: Ethylene oxide

The compound ethylene oxide is highly reactive. Neutral nucleophiles will attack it at the most substituted carbon of the epoxide. Negatively charged nucleophiles would attack the epoxide ring at less substituted carbon.
